7224 ACD/P4ADBA Bearing Product Overview & Core Advantages

The 7224 ACD/P4ADBA is a precision angular contact ball bearing designed for demanding applications requiring exceptional rigidity and accuracy. As a duplex back-to-back (DB) arrangement bearing set, it is preloaded to deliver superior high rigidity and stability under complex loading conditions. This configuration is engineered to handle significant combined loads—simultaneous radial and axial forces—making it an ideal choice for high-precision machinery where positional accuracy is critical. Manufactured to P4A tolerance class, it guarantees exceptional running accuracy and consistent performance.

7224 ACD/P4ADBA Bearing Structural Features & Performance Benefits

High Rigidity & Load Capacity: The duplex back-to-back configuration creates a rigid bearing system that effectively resists moment loads and tilting. This design enables the bearing set to support substantial combined radial and axial loads simultaneously. The 25° contact angle is specifically engineered for optimal axial load carrying capacity.

Precision Performance: Manufactured to P4A tolerance class, this bearing ensures minimal runout and vibration, which is crucial for applications requiring extreme positional accuracy. The phenolic cage provides excellent guidance with low friction, contributing to smooth operation at high speeds.

Optimized for Precision Applications: With a limiting speed of 10,000 rpm and precision-ground chrome steel components, this bearing delivers reliable performance in high-speed, high-precision environments. The pre-lubricated design ensures immediate operational readiness.
